>> ​Index size and index usage are unrelated.  Modifications to the index to
>> keep it in sync with the table do not count as "usage" - only reading it
>> for where clause use counts.​

​You cannot make an inference about an index's usage by looking at its
size.​  Similarly, a seldom used but large index is not necessarily one you
want to remove if doing so causes a once-a-month process that usually take
seconds or minutes to now take hours.
